VMware虚拟网卡数量揭秘
vmware可以虚拟多少网卡

首页 2025-02-13 13:21:55



VMware的虚拟网卡能力解析 在虚拟化技术日新月异的今天,VMware凭借其强大的功能和灵活性,成为了众多企业和个人用户首选的虚拟化平台

    其中,VMware的虚拟网卡能力尤为引人注目,它不仅极大地扩展了虚拟机的网络配置灵活性,还为各种复杂的网络环境提供了强有力的支持

    本文将深入探讨VMware可以虚拟多少网卡的问题,并解析其背后的技术原理和实际应用

     一、VMware虚拟网卡的基本概念 VMware Workstation与VMware Server等虚拟化产品支持在虚拟机中配置多块虚拟网卡

    这些虚拟网卡通过虚拟交换机(Virtual Switch)与主机或外部网络进行通信

    VMware提供了多种网络工作模式,包括桥接模式(Bridged)、网络地址转换模式(NAT)和仅主机模式(Host-Only),以满足不同场景下的网络需求

     二、VMware虚拟网卡的数量限制 在VMware Workstation中,每个虚拟机最多可以支持10块虚拟网卡

    这些虚拟网卡可以连接到不同的虚拟网络,如VMnet0、VMnet1、VMnet8等虚拟交换机

    这一设计使得虚拟机能够模拟出复杂的网络拓扑结构,满足各种网络实验和测试的需求

     值得注意的是,虽然理论上每个虚拟机可以配置多达10块虚拟网卡,但在实际应用中,具体能够配置多少块虚拟网卡还受到虚拟机操作系统、VMware版本以及主机硬件资源的限制

    因此,在配置虚拟网卡时,需要根据实际情况进行合理规划

     三、VMware虚拟网卡的技术原理 VMware虚拟网卡的技术原理主要基于虚拟交换机和虚拟化层网络栈的实现

    虚拟交换机是VMware虚拟化平台中的一个关键组件,它负责在虚拟机之间以及虚拟机与外部网络之间进行数据包的转发和路由

     1.虚拟交换机的类型: t- 标准虚拟交换机:提供基本的网络连接功能,适用于简单的网络拓扑结构

     t- 分布式虚拟交换机:支持跨多个主机的虚拟网络,适用于大型虚拟化环境

     2.虚拟化层网络栈: tVMware虚拟化层在主机和虚拟机之间插入了一个虚拟网络栈,用于处理网络数据包的封装、解封装和路由

    这一层网络栈实现了虚拟网卡与虚拟交换机之间的通信,使得虚拟机能够像真实物理机一样进行网络通信

     四、VMware虚拟网卡的应用场景 VMware虚拟网卡的应用场景非常广泛,涵盖了网络实验、测试、部署和管理等多个方面

    以下是一些典型的应用场景: 1.网络实验和测试: t在虚拟化环境中,可以轻松地创建多个虚拟机,并为它们配置不同的虚拟网卡和网络模式

    这使得网络管理员和开发人员能够在安全的隔离环境中进行网络实验和测试,验证网络配置和策略的有效性

     2.多网卡配置: t在某些应用场景下,虚拟机需要配置多块虚拟网卡以满足特定的网络需求

    例如,在搭建三层内网环境时,每个虚拟机可能需要配置两块虚拟网卡,一块用于内网通信,另一块用于外网访问

    VMware的虚拟网卡能力使得这种配置变得简单而高效

     3.高可用性部署: t在虚拟化环境中,高可用性是一个重要的考量因素

    通过为虚拟机配置多块虚拟网卡,并实现网络冗余和负载均衡,可以提高虚拟机的可用性和稳定性

    例如,可以将一块虚拟网卡配置为主网卡,用于处理大部分网络通信;另一块虚拟网卡配置为备用网卡,在主网卡出现故障时接管网络通信

     4.网络安全和管理: tVMware的虚拟网卡能力还为网络安全和管理提供了有力支持

    通过配置不同的网络模式和访问控制策略,可以实现对虚拟机网络通信的细粒度控制和管理

    此外,还可以利用虚拟网卡进行网络监控和日志记录,提高网络安全的可视性和可追溯性

     五、VMware虚拟网卡的性能优化 虽然VMware的虚拟网卡能力非常强大,但在实际应用中,虚拟网卡的性能也是一个需要关注的问题

    以下是一些性能优化的建议: 1.选择合适的虚拟网卡类型: tVMware提供了多种虚拟网卡类型,如VMXNET、E1000等

    其中,VMXNET系列的虚拟网卡在性能上有显著优势,适用于大多数场景

    因此,在配置虚拟网卡时,应优先考虑选择VMXNET系列的虚拟网卡

     2.启用VMware Tools: tVMware Tools是一套用于增强虚拟机性能和功能的工具集

    其中,包含了针对虚拟网卡的驱动程序优化

    启用VMware Tools可以显著提高虚拟网卡的性能表现

     3.合理配置虚拟交换机: t虚拟交换机的配置对虚拟网卡的性能也有重要影响

    在配置虚拟交换机时,应根据实际网络需求进行合理规划,避免不必要的网络拥塞和延迟

     4.监控和调优网络性能: t定期监控虚拟机的网络性能,并根据实际情况进行调优

    例如,可以通过调整虚拟网卡的带宽限制、优化网络拓扑结构等方式来提高网络性能

     六、结论 综上所述,VMware的虚拟网卡能力是其虚拟化平台中的一个重要组成部分

    通过配置多块虚拟网卡和不同的网络模式,虚拟机能够满足各种复杂的网络需求

    同时,通过合理的性能优化和配置规划,可以进一步提高虚拟网卡的性能和稳定性

    随着虚拟化技术的不断发展,VMware的虚拟网卡能力将继续为网络实验、测试、部署和管理等领域提供强有力的支持

    

MySQL连接就这么简单!本地远程、编程语言连接方法一网打尽
还在为MySQL日期计算头疼?这份加一天操作指南能解决90%问题
MySQL日志到底在哪里?Linux/Windows/macOS全平台查找方法在此
MySQL数据库管理工具全景评测:从Workbench到DBeaver的技术选型指南
MySQL密码忘了怎么办?这份重置指南能救急,Windows/Linux/Mac都适用
你的MySQL为什么经常卡死?可能是锁表在作怪!快速排查方法在此
MySQL单表卡爆怎么办?从策略到实战,一文掌握「分表」救命技巧
清空MySQL数据表千万别用错!DELETE和TRUNCATE这个区别可能导致重大事故
你的MySQL中文排序一团糟?记住这几点,轻松实现准确拼音排序!
别再混淆Hive和MySQL了!读懂它们的天壤之别,才算摸到大数据的门道